All-Weather Tires vs. All-Season vs. Winter: Which Is Right for You?
Choosing the right tires for your vehicle involves understanding how different tire types perform across various weather conditions and temperatures. Each tire category—winter, all-weather, and all-season—serves specific driving needs and offers distinct advantages depending on your climate and driving habits.
Understanding All-Weather, All-Season, and Winter Tires
All-Weather tires

All-weather tires represent a hybrid category designed to provide reliable year-round performance, including certified traction for snow and ice, without the need for seasonal changeovers. These tires bridge the gap between traditional seasonal sets by offering:
- Three-Peak Mountain Snowflake (3PMSF) Certification: Guaranteed performance in severe snow conditions.
- Temperature Versatility: Rubber compounds that remain flexible in freezing cold and stable in summer heat.
- Year-Round Convenience: No need for tire storage or biannual installation appointments.
- Enhanced Safety: Superior wet and slush traction compared to standard all-season models.
Popular models like the Continental SecureContact AW and Bridgestone WeatherPeak have proven that year-round performance no longer requires significant compromise.
All-Season Tires

All-season tires remain the most popular choice among drivers, coming as standard equipment on the majority of new vehicles. These tires prioritize versatility and longevity for moderate weather conditions: delivering reliable performance in rain, dry pavement, and even light snow when temperatures stay above 45°F.
The engineering philosophy behind all-season tires focuses on balance. Their moderate tread depth—typically ranging from 8/32" to 10/32" when new—provides adequate water evacuation for wet conditions while maintaining a quiet, comfortable ride. The harder rubber compounds used in their construction promote even wear and extended tread life, often backed by warranties extending to 70,000 miles or more.
Winter Tires

Winter tires represent the pinnacle of cold-weather performance, engineered specifically to excel when temperatures drop below 45°F. These specialized tires feature soft rubber compounds that maintain flexibility in freezing conditions—a critical characteristic that allows the tire to conform to road surfaces and maintain grip when other tire types become rigid.
The trade-off for this exceptional winter performance is that these tires must be removed when spring arrives. The same soft compounds that provide winter grip wear rapidly in warm weather. This seasonal requirement means owners need storage space and must budget for twice-yearly installation costs for models like the Nokian Hakkapeliitta.
All-Season vs All-Weather Tires: Key Differences

When comparing all-season vs all-weather tires, the primary distinction lies in their temperature threshold and snow certification. While both are designed for year-round use, all-season tires are essentially "three-season" tires that lose grip as soon as temperatures hit freezing. It is crucial to understand the M+S symbol (usually found on all-season tires) versus the Three-Peak Mountain Snowflake (3PMSF).
- M+S (Mud and Snow): Found on most all-season tires, this indicates the tread pattern has a certain amount of open space to help in mud or light snow, but it does not involve a cold-weather traction test.
- 3PMSF (Three-Peak Mountain Snowflake): Found on all-weather and winter tires, this symbol confirms the tire has passed rigorous testing for acceleration on medium-packed snow.
Snow Tires vs All-Weather Tires: When to Choose Maximum Grip
The debate between snow tires vs all-weather tires usually comes down to the severity of your local winter. If you live in an area with "black ice," unplowed mountain passes, or consistent temperatures below 20°F, dedicated snow tires are the safest choice.
However, in the battle of all-weather vs winter tires for suburban or city drivers, all-weather tires often win on convenience. They provide roughly 80% of the snow traction of a dedicated winter tire but can be driven safely through July and August without melting away. If you encounter slush and occasional snow rather than deep, permanent snowpacks, all-weather tires are the more efficient investment.
How Do These Tire Types Perform in Different Conditions?
Winter Weather Performance
Winter tires dominate in extreme cold, specifically engineered to maintain traction on snow and ice. Their rubber stays pliable in low temperatures, ensuring a secure grip on slick surfaces. All-weather tires provide a commendable alternative for those facing moderate winter conditions. With the 3PMSF certification, they are designed to handle light snow and icy patches efficiently. All-season tires, in contrast, are less equipped for harsh winter weather. Their performance drops significantly when confronted with ice and deeper snow.
Year-Round Versatility
For those seeking convenience, all-weather tires offer a year-round solution. Designed to perform across a range of conditions, they eliminate the need for seasonal tire changes and storage logistics. All-season tires also provide a year-round option but are best suited to regions where winter conditions are mild and infrequent. Winter tires necessitate a more seasonal approach, requiring a swap as temperatures rise to prevent accelerated wear.
